About Montage Gold Corp. (MAUTF) data

Data as of August 14, 2026.

Montage Gold Corp. (MAUTF) has 7.76M shares sold short as of the latest FINRA settlement report on August 14, 2026. Short interest has increased by 29.00% compared with the prior settlement. At the current average daily volume, covering all open short positions would take about 41.82 days (days to cover).

What is the days to cover ratio for MAUTF?

Days to cover for MAUTF is approximately 41.82 days. This estimates how many trading days it would take short sellers to buy back all outstanding short shares at the current average daily volume.

Is MAUTF a short squeeze candidate?

A squeeze needs shorts that are hard to close. MAUTF trades about 185,567 shares a day and would take roughly 41.82 days to unwind current short positions, at a current borrow fee of 1.07%. Higher days-to-cover and a rising borrow fee together are the setup to watch; neither alone is enough.
